The One Commercial Partner (OCP) team is looking for a Communications Manager to build and execute our internal strategic communications framework. As a member of the executive staff team for OCP, this position will work alongside the OCP Corporate Vice President and Chief of Staff to create and deliver meaningful, effective communications across OCP, WCB and Microsoft. This position has a high level of interaction across the leadership team and you will need to be an excellent collaborator and be able to communicate clearly at all levels of the organization. It's an exciting time to join the One Commercial Partner organization, as Microsoft continues to transform and has created a unified organization focused on delivering partner success. From start-ups and born-in-the-cloud ISVs to system integrators, managed services and channel partners, our organization's mission is to help them succeed in driving broad cloud platform adoption to enable our customers to digitally transform their business

Develop and manage an executive internal communications strategy and plan for OCP, including the creation of an editorial calendar that drives employee engagement across OCP, WCB and Microsoft. Working closely with the external communications lead, own internal communications for the OCP Corporate Vice President, including creating internal communications and executive presentations that support the OCP priorities and initiatives and drive compelling stories that amplify our partner message and digital transformation. Own and manage core communication vehicles including Teams sites, OneNote, SharePoint
Required Qualifications 5 years related experience in employee communications, marketing, public relations or journalism Bachelor's degree in communications, journalism or marketing Preferred Qualifications Outstanding verbal and written communication skills, with the ability to clearly articulate complex issues to an internal audience Operates effectively at long-term planning while driving tactical daily progress Excels at distilling ambiguous information and experiences and then delivering efficient communications.
